Well folks, the deadline has passed and the Kansas Democratic Party again has a strong list of common sense leaders ready to serve the people of Kansas.
We have a full slate of candidates running this year for federal office and the State Board of Education and will also have more legislative candidates on the ballot than ever before.
In 2004, Kansas Democrats contested 62 Republican-held legislative seats. This year, the Kansas Democratic Party has candidates running in 134 seats, including 77 seats currently held by Republicans.
